DSM AND MCC SIGN CONTRACTS TO EXCHANGE POLYCARBONATE AND POLYAMIDE BUSINESSES

DSM Engineering Plastics, a business group of the Netherlands-based Life Sciences and Materials Sciences company Royal DSM N.V., today announces that it has signed the contracts with Mitsubishi Chemical Corporation (MCC) enabling DSM to acquire MCC’s Novamid® polyamide business in exchange for DSM’s Xantar® polycarbonate business.

DSM ACQUIRES FULL OWNERSHIP OF NPC PA6 POLYMER FACILITY

Royal DSM N.V., the global Life Sciences and Materials Sciences company headquartered in the Netherlands, and Shaw Industries Group, Inc. announce today that DSM has acquired full control of the PA6 polymerization facility of Nylon Polymer Company LLC (NPC) in Augusta (Georgia, United States). Shaw Industries and DSM Chemicals North America were previously joint venture partners in NPC.

STANYL FORTII IN NOTEBOOK BATTERY CONNECTORS

T-CONN, one of the major local connector manufacturer in Taiwan, has selected Stanyl® ForTii™ as the halogen-free housing material for its wide range of battery connectors. Stanyl Fortii not only meets the stringent material requirements of SMT soldering technology, it also offers outstanding performance in dimensional stability, full compliance to JEDEC MSL level 2, high toughness and extreme pin retention forces. As a result, Stanyl ForTii leads to a significant reliability improvement versus LCPs (Liquid Crystal Polymers) and to better processing compared to PPAs. Following the approval in battery connectors, T-CONN has started to expand the usage of Stanyl ForTii also to their FPC product line.

HERMAN MILLER EMBODY® CHAIR FINDS SUPPORT IN DSM MATERIALS

Herman Miller, Inc selected three different material families from DSM for the production of key elements in the new Embody® chair. The Embody represents the ultimate achievement in ergonomic task chair design. This radical departure from the usual ergonomics in office furniture uses design elements that mimic the human spine and provide absolute support to promote improved circulation and increased oxygenation to the brain. Embody does not use traditional foam; support is provided through unique design using materials such as Akulon® Polyamide 6 for support structures, and Arnitel® TPC and Sarlink® TPE for seating layers. DSM ENGINEERING PLASTICS INTRODUCES INNOVATIVE ARNITE PET XL GRADE FOR NEW XENON AFX MODULE IN DAIMLER S-CLASS

DSM has developed a new Arnite Low Outgassing PET XL Grade to specifically meet the needs of Adaptive Forward (AFX) Modules. The new material has been applied successfully in the production of a new Xenon AFX module for the new Mercedes S- Class, integrating additional features like Automatic High Beam Adjustment.

DSM ENGINEERING PLASTICS RECOGNIZED FOR LEADING THE INDUSTRY IN GREENING CONSUMER ELECTRONICS

DSM Engineering Plastics has been recognized as a leading solutions provider that supports and enables the electronics industry to move away from chemicals that can lead to health and environmental problems. In a new precedent setting research report “Greening Consumer Electronics: Moving Away from Bromine and Chlorine”, the International Chemical Secretariat (ChemSec) and US based environmental organization Clean Production Action (CPA) identified seven companies who have engineered environmental solutions that negate the need for most - or in some cases all - uses of brominated and chlorinated chemicals. The seven companies include, amongst others, Apple, Sony Ericsson and DSM Engineering Plastics.
